Transaction 108ae41df94a21c78056c93bc2214b881bb20316aada1275fe3665b2a853e94c

1 Input
2 Outputs
  • 108ae41df94a21c78056c93bc2214b881bb20316aada1275fe3665b2a853e94c:0
  • value  356754
    address  bc1q6ga4cxyem70hfm4nlqgzjun7x7xramjwg5r67e
  • 108ae41df94a21c78056c93bc2214b881bb20316aada1275fe3665b2a853e94c:1
  • value  2555339
    address  1FGLVYTer8UL4Lhs8LTwKa8mFLf6TzNYyf